Description
We are looking for an innovative, creative and savvy technologist/developer to join our team to creative immersive experiences for our clients and agency initiatives. Primarily, we are looking for passionate and creative \”generalists\” who enjoy working in a dynamic, fun and fast-paced environment in the best city in the world.
Candidates should know (or at least be familiar with) some front end web technologies (html5,css3 + animations, javascript, webGL and webRTC), backend web technologies (PHP, Java,NodeJS, Python, mysql, mongoDB), and have experience with some general computing technologies (Processing + Arduino + Java, Kinect hacks, Git + github, data visualization, bash + shell, xampp or Mamp) and IOS/Android development, AR apps.
Current membership at techshop (or equivalent) is a plus. You should possess strong conceptual, marketing and developmental skills and be capable in both front-end and back-end development. This is NOT a pure developer position. Candidates should be able to leverage the above listed technologies to build new environments, prototypes, experiments, visualizations and experiences. Additionally, candidates should be able to provide examples of work in these areas. You will be part of a growing team tasked with creating software, prototypes, interactive spaces, agency intellectual property, products and open source projects. At the end of the day you just want to try new things and build cool digital experiences. You aren’t afraid of pushing creative boundaries and exploring technology to find solutions.
Responsibilities:
● Elevate agency work via leveraging new and existing technology platforms to prototype new and innovative ideas.
● Working closely alongside the Creative team to educate and ideate during creative development.
● Manage multiple projects and deadlines and consistently deliver creative on target and on time
● Able to see projects through from concept to completion
● Code clearly and maintain consistency; code well documented with minimal bugs and errors
● Educate internal and external teams on feasibility, new technologies and functionality.
● Work closely with and at times Copywriters, UI/UX Designers, Visual Designers,
Videographers, Creative Directors, Producers, Core Development, as well as Traditional Creative Teams to execute on digital and cross-channel projects with excellence
Job Requirements:
• Extensive mobile application and web development experience.
• Experience rapid prototyping in a fast-paced environment.
• Deep knowledge of strengths and limitations in programming in current and emerging platforms.
• Excellent communication skills (verbal and written).
• Minimum 3+ years front-end and back end development experience, with agency experience a plus
• Bachelor\’s degree from a four-year school or program or proven equivalent experience
• Solid understanding of software engineering methodologies
• Strong to Advanced knowledge of HTML, CSS, and front-end development technologies and techniques (JavaScript and it\’s libraries, XML and jQuery) is essential.
• Backend knowledge including PHP, Java, NodeJS, Ruby and Python is preferred, applicants should have working knowledge of both relational and NoSQL database structures.
